What To Consider When Remodeling Your Bathroom

Are you planning to remodel your home bathroom? A remodel can be quite an undertaking, especially for homeowners planning a DIY project. Before you jump right into the remodeling process, make a checklist of all the things to consider when remodeling your bathroom. With the right preparations, your remodeling project is sure to be a success!

Your Overall Bathroom Design

When planning your bathroom remodel, it can be tempting to just jump right into the demolition stage or start working on the first stages of your remodel. However, it helps to have a detailed plan of the final bathroom you envision. Noting the final bathroom design that you want to achieve will help with details, such as recording measurements and obtaining building codes. Don’t jump into the process without the proper preliminary planning.

Potential Plumbing Issues

Before you begin installing your new faucets, shower fixtures, and more, check that your plumbing is adequate for your updated bathroom’s needs. If you discover any problems with drainage, leaks, water pressure, or any other plumbing issues, be sure to call your local plumber or contractor as soon as possible. The sooner you address these issues and update your plumbing, the sooner you can continue with your bathroom design and remodeling projects.

Storage Options

There are many storage options to choose from when it comes to designing your bathroom. Under-sink cabinets, recessed medicine cabinets, and shelves are just a couple popular examples of bathroom storage options. Recently, floating shelves have become a popular bathroom trend for displaying bathroom decorations and storing everyday toiletries.

This is another reason to double check your plumbing—to make sure that you won’t need to re-route anything to accommodate new storage or other installations.

Budget Considerations

Finally, before you start your bathroom remodel, be sure to consider your budget and how it may restrict your project. When working with unpredictable materials like plumbing, you might find that you must stretch your budget further than you originally planned. Be sure to set aside a cushion within your budget for any issues that may pop up along the way.
